We all know how miserable star thistle is; painful to walk through, dangerous for eyes, and potentially deadly to the horse if much of it is consumed. Ingestion of the weed over a period of time leads to neurological damage manifested as difficulty in swallowing. An afflicted horse is unable to eat or drink, and […]
